Chương 21: Chapter 21: Selling the Goods (Edited)

"Goodbye, my dear priest!"

"If you won't tell me which church you belong to, I will find it myself."

"I will find you..."

"..."

The fragrance remains, but the owner of the voice is no longer present.

In the entire Ford Raptor, only York is left. By now, he has already dressed, his expression serene, though the marks on his neck seem to tell a story.

Ah, all of this is so wonderful.

But as a priest who performs exorcisms, his mental strength is formidable. The next second, York forcibly gathers his thoughts, and while marveling at the American style, he closes his eyes and makes the sign of the cross.

"Lord! I know I have sinned! I will confess! If You can forgive me, I will drive out more demons in Your name, spread Your glorious light over this land, and make more people aware of Your greatness..."

"Amen!!"

"..."

After confessing, York feels much better. When he opens his eyes again, they are clearer.

He glances at the rearview mirror, takes a deep breath of the lingering scent, and then steps on the gas, driving away.

The matter is resolved, and it's time for him to return.

Under someone's gaze, the Ford Raptor quickly departs.

This time, the journey home is uneventful, and York quickly leaves the Appalachian Mountains.

Driving into a city in the dead of night, he begins to manage the points he has earned.

Muttering to himself, a virtual window appears out of nowhere. While driving, York looks at his personal panel, pondering.

[York]

[Race: Human]

[Occupation: Priest, Professor of Pharmacology, Doctor…] [All-around Physique: 24/24, (Note: The average for a normal person is 10)] [Life: 106.5/106.5 (Note: The average for a normal person is 10)] [Spirit: 83/83 (Note: The average for a normal person is 10)] [Magic: 132/132 (Note: Recovers one point of magic per minute)]

[Items: Basic Priest Robe, Defense 6, Durability: 6/10]

"..." After his previous upgrades, his life value increased to 106.5, but his magic was permanently deducted by two points due to the murderer incident.

Had it been the old York, he might have felt it was a loss, but with a bag full of valuable jewelry and the money promised by her and her friend, it doesn't seem like a loss.

This is a considerable amount of money, two million US dollars, one million each. This is why York believes they are very wealthy.

From the rich lady's demeanor, it seems that this money is just pocket change for them. It's just that the rich are on a different level.

Once this money is deposited, York won't have to worry about finances for a long time.

York, feeling relaxed, looks at the points available for allocation.

The total reward for the murderer incident was three points, plus one point for investigating the source of the incident, meaning he has four points to allocate.

"First, restore the two points deducted from magic, and then add the rest to life..."

Life is linked to survival, so York doesn't hesitate. He adds two points to magic to restore its original value, and then continues to add the remaining two points to life. [Point allocation successful] With the system's prompt, his personal panel changes.

[York]

[Race: Human]

[Occupation: Priest, Professor of Pharmacology, Doctor…] [All-around Physique: 24/24, (Note: The average for a normal person is 10)] [Life: 108.5/108.5 (Note: The average for a normal person is 10)] [Spirit: 83/83 (Note: The average for a normal person is 10)] [Magic: 134/134]

[Items: Basic Priest Robe, Defense 6, Durability: 6/10]

"..." Feeling the changes in his body, York is invigorated, sensing a strange energy spreading throughout his body.

This is the sensation of adding points to life, this strange energy keeps his body vibrant, and because of this, he rarely feels tired, even capable of staying awake for days due to his high stamina/spirit.

This synergy is what makes him a workaholic, and it's also why York is never short of bullets or holy water.

Always working, making bullets and holy water, and using the cross to pass time, who can keep up with that...

Feeling the changes within, York doesn't turn on the music this time but steps on the gas, driving the Ford Raptor towards home.

After all the back and forth, by the time he gets home, the sun will probably be rising.

Indeed, when York arrives at his home's garage, the sun has already risen above the horizon, the warm early sunlight illuminating the land and bringing light.

The early sun is comforting, and despite not having slept all night, York is still full of energy. He parks the car, takes everything from the back seat, and heads inside.

After entering the house, York first checks the crosses hanging around to ensure no one has entered, then heads to the basement.

He had prepared too much for this trip, feeling like he was using a cannon to kill ants, but York has no regrets. If he had to do it again, he would still bring as much, as it's his responsibility to his own life.

He silently unloads the remaining bullets from the two Winchester M1897s, maintains them, puts them back in their place, and organizes the rest of the items, placing them in their designated spots.

After dealing with all the equipment, York looks at the big bag next to him, the remnants of the murderer's possessions. Like dirty money, these unverified items are essentially tainted goods.

Legitimate channels definitely won't accept so much tainted goods, as they fear attracting trouble, after all, valuable items have their own hierarchy.

Simply put, poor people aren't supposed to own these things; only the wealthy have the power to possess them.

Of course, that's through legitimate channels. As for the illegitimate ones, they usually charge a hefty fee as the cost for taking on the consequences.

York narrows his eyes, quickly thinking of a place where he can unload the goods, where the fee rate is relatively reasonable.

Deciding to sell the goods first and then complete his daily tasks at the church, York, after a long absence, takes off his priest robe, puts on more casual clothes after a shower, grabs his backpack, and returns to the Ford Raptor to drive towards the city center.

...

...

City Center.

A Ford Raptor discreetly parks by the roadside.

York picks up the backpack from the passenger seat, observing the bustling scene around him, with people of all skin colors coming and going, feeling somewhat moved.

New York truly lives up to its reputation as one of the most bustling and international cities in the world, where he always sees tourists from various countries every time he visits.

Chương 22: Chapter 22: John Wick (Edited)

Two stylishly dressed, attractive girls suddenly passed by his car.

"Qianqian! It's so lively here! I told you, it's nice to travel abroad once in a while. Staying at home all the time, I was worried you'd get depressed…"

"Um."

"..."

The two beauties conversed in Mandarin, causing York to pause and then chuckle as he watched the obviously Chinese pair walk by.

He couldn't return anymore. Upon arriving in this parallel world, he had tried dialing his old number and his parents' mobile numbers, but all were disconnected, indicating no trace of his former world existed here.

With that thought, York shook his head and got out of the car.

The sound of the car door closing inadvertently made the two girls look over.

Seeing this, York gave them a gentle smile and headed towards the building in front of him.

This left Chang Manman and Su Qian, who were visiting New York for the first time, utterly confused.

"Uh, Qianqian, that foreigner is so handsome. I feel like he was smiling at you. Do you think that foreigner has a bit of interest in you?"

"Don't talk nonsense! That was just a polite smile."

"Oh my, my Qianqian is blushing! Your face is all red!"

"Chang Manman!!! I'm going to tear your mouth apart!!"

"Hehe!!! Come at me!!"

"..."

Their laughter faded into the distance as York had already entered the building.

To the outside world, this building seemed like a clothing store that also tailored clothes. If someone actually came in to buy clothes, they indeed sold clothes. But York knew there was more behind this facade of selling apparel.

Because his guns and bullets were all custom-made here, even his bulletproof and slash-proof priest robe was tailored here.

Walking in, York ignored the greetings from the staff and headed straight for the bar at the back.

Behind the bar stood a man in a black suit, his features calm and lean.

Walter Martin, the owner of the building, was also a master gunsmith and an expert in bulletproof vests, making him an old acquaintance of York.

"Respected priest, what can I assist you with today?" Walter Martin's voice was steady yet hoarse.

York calmly placed the bag on the bar and unzipped it.

"Walter, help me deal with these things."

Walter Martin glanced inside the backpack, spotting the array of gold jewelry and valuable watches, then slightly tilted his head.

"Father, have you been on a killing spree?"

York's mouth twitched, "You're calling me a priest, what do you think?"

Hearing this, Walter Martin smiled and didn't ask further, taking the backpack from the bar.

"Father, please follow me."

Saying so, Walter Martin took the backpack and headed towards a door inside.

York nodded and followed.

When the door opened, and they walked through a corridor, a large space appeared before York.

Rows upon rows of brand-new firearms, bulletproof suits in various colors, and special ammunition filled the room.

The shelves were all against the walls, with a set of sofas, chairs, and a bar in the middle, giving off a technological vibe.

Every time York visited, he compared his own basement arsenal to this place, inevitably feeling uncomfortable.

Compared to this, his basement arsenal was junk!

"Father, please have a seat!"

Walter Martin, seeing York looking around, smiled. "I'll be back with an inventory list for you."

York waved his hand, not sitting on the sofa but walking towards the firearms, picking up a submachine gun.

Under the white walls and lighting, these firearms were like poison to a man's desire to purchase.

Walter Martin nodded, allowing York to handle his firearms before leaving.

"CZ Scorpion EVO 3 submachine gun, third generation, magazine capacity 30 rounds, effective range 250 meters..."

"M4 Super 90 shotgun, 12-gauge, capacity 7 rounds, rate of fire: 3.62 rounds per second..."

York, familiar with the mechanics, clicked and clacked a few times, returning it to its place, unable to resist picking up another gun.

"TTI Sig Sauer_MPX carbine, equipped with a Trijicon Mro scope and TLR-8 laser indicator, extended base increases magazine capacity to 41 rounds..."

"If sanctified and enchanted, these 41 rounds could instantly shred the demon Basheeba."

Considering Basheeba as a new measurement unit, York indeed considered purchasing, but remembering his home's basement arsenal, he reluctantly put the carbine back.

No use for them yet, his basement arsenal was already too full. These firearms were intended for exorcism, but traditional methods were enough for him.

"No battlefield..."

York felt a pang of regret. Since arriving in this parallel world, he had always dreamed of one day wielding a flamethrower in one hand and a rocket launcher in the other to powerfully exorcise demons or whatever else stood before him.

Unfortunately, that day hadn't come yet.

However, York always felt that day would come, and all his efforts and practice wouldn't go to waste.

With this thought, York picked up a few more guns to examine. At that moment, Walter Martin finished inventorying the backpack's contents and came out with a list.

"Father, the inventory is complete. Here's the list of items."

York glanced at him, placing the Remington Model 12 double-barreled shotgun back in its place, and took the list from Walter Martin's hand.

The list itemized the goods along with their prices.

There were hundreds of items listed. Just a glance made York's eyes blur, so he directly looked at the total on the last page.

"After deducting a 10% handling fee, you will receive 1.73 million US dollars, Father. How does that sound to you?"

"Fine." York folded the list and put it in his pocket.

"Transfer it to my account."

Walter Martin smiled and bowed respectfully.

"Of course, Father."

York turned to leave but hadn't gone far when he heard Walter Martin's voice behind him.

"Father, have you heard about Mr. John coming out of retirement?"

"John?" York paused, turning back to look at the quietly standing Walter Martin.

Walter Martin nodded, revealing a name.

"John Wick! The Bear Gang is looking for him."

York's eyebrows raised slightly, thinking of the man who often came to his church for prayers and confession.

And before that, the man had brought his wife, ending up alone with just a dog.

"I don't know." York responded indifferently, turning back to continue walking.

"What does that have to do with me? I'm just a priest."

Walter Martin watched York's receding figure, offering his reminder.

"Father, it's said that you helped Mr. John overcome his wife's death. I hope you can be prepared."

A calm voice echoed, resonant and clear.

"Let them come."
